  1. Use Postgres as meson wrap subproject

    Niyaz Hazigaleyev <hazigaleevniaz@gmail.com> — 2025-12-23T15:21:16Z

    It is not possible to use Postgres as meson wrap subproject at least out of box. But I think it can be easily fixed. I made a small patch for libpq and it works. There were two problems, first is catalog header generator using @SOURCE_DIR@ as root for paths, which will use main root project as source dir, so I just changed it to meson.project_source_root(). Second was that libpq dependency include_directories had no dependent headers(for example postgres_ext.h) so I just used include_directories that were also used in libpq_so, libpq_st. So the patch looks like this for commit 955f5506863dce0a3416e3fae7c3297dbbaa946d: 
    
    diff --git a/src/include/catalog/meson.build b/src/include/catalog/meson.build
    index ec1cf46..2b12e8e 100644
    --- a/src/include/catalog/meson.build
    +++ b/src/include/catalog/meson.build
    @@ -136,7 +136,7 @@ generated_catalog_headers = custom_target('generated_catalog_headers',
       command: [
         perl,
         files('../../backend/catalog/genbki.pl'),
    -    '--include-path=@SOURCE_ROOT@/src/include',
    +    '--include-path=' + (meson.project_source_root() / 'src/include'),
         '--set-version=' + pg_version_major.to_string(),
         '--output=@OUTDIR@', '@INPUT@'
       ],
    diff --git a/src/interfaces/libpq/meson.build b/src/interfaces/libpq/meson.build
    index b259c99..51e051f 100644
    --- a/src/interfaces/libpq/meson.build
    +++ b/src/interfaces/libpq/meson.build
    @@ -82,7 +82,7 @@ libpq_so = shared_library('libpq',
     
     libpq = declare_dependency(
       link_with: [libpq_so],
    -  include_directories: [include_directories('.')]
    +  include_directories: [libpq_inc, postgres_inc]
     )
     
     # Check for functions that libpq must not call.  See libpq_check.pl for the
    
    Example of wrap file that applies patch:
    
    [wrap-git]
    url = https://git.postgresql.org/git/postgresql.git
    revision = 955f5506863dce0a3416e3fae7c3297dbbaa946d
    depth = 1
    diff_files = postgres/libpq.patch
    [provide]
    libpq = libpq
    
    So to use Postgres as wrap subproject u need to change @SOURCE_DIR@ to meson.project_source_root() and check include_directories for all dependencies. Is there any plans to support it?
